Technical SEO is critical in ensuring your website’s performance, usability, and visibility in search engine rankings. While on-page and off-page SEO strategies focus on content and link-building, technical SEO deals with the infrastructure that search engines rely on to crawl, index, and understand your website. Let’s dive into the core pillars of technical SEO and the advanced tactics that can help you establish a solid foundation for long-term organic success.
1. Crawling and Indexation
Search engines use bots (often called crawlers or spiders) to scan your website’s pages and add them to their index. If your pages aren’t accessible to these bots, they won’t appear in search engine results. Here’s how to ensure your site is crawlable and indexable:
– XML Sitemaps: Create a comprehensive sitemap and submit it to search engines like Google and Bing via their respective Search Consoles. Ensure your sitemap is dynamic, automatically updating as your site grows.
– Robots.txt Optimization: Use the robots.txt file to guide crawlers, specifying which sections of your site should be crawled and which should not. Be cautious about unintentionally disallowing essential pages or entire sections.
– Canonical Tags: Avoid duplicate content issues by using canonical tags to signal the original version of a page. This ensures that search engines don’t penalize your site for having similar or duplicate content across different URLs.
2. Site Architecture and Internal Linking
A well-structured site architecture allows search engines to understand the hierarchy and relationship between your content. Implementing an effective internal linking strategy also helps distribute link equity across pages.
– Flat Architecture: Minimize the number of clicks required to reach important content. The flatter your site architecture, the easier it is for crawlers to access deep pages. Aim to have all key pages no more than three clicks from the homepage.
– Breadcrumbs: Use breadcrumbs to improve user navigation and provide search engines with structured data about your pages’ internal hierarchy. Breadcrumbs also appear in search results, improving your visibility.
– Internal Links: Distribute authority across your site by linking to high-priority pages from other relevant pages. Use keyword-rich anchor text to help search engines understand the linked page’s content.
3. Mobile-friendliness and Core Web Vitals
Google’s mobile-first indexing means the mobile version of your site is used for indexing and ranking. Additionally, Core Web Vitals are a set of performance metrics that affect how users experience your site. These vitals—Largest Contentful Paint (LCP), First Input Delay (FID), and Cumulative Layout Shift (CLS)—are crucial for both user experience and ranking.
– Mobile-First Design: Ensure your site is fully responsive and offers an optimized experience across all devices. Many online Mobile-Friendly Test tools can help identify any issues.
– Core Web Vitals Optimization:
LCP (Load Time): Aim for an LCP score of under 2.5 seconds by optimizing server response times, compressing images, and utilizing content delivery networks (CDNs).
FID (Interactivity): Ensure your site responds to user actions swiftly, primarily by optimizing JavaScript execution.
CLS (Visual Stability): Specify height and width attributes for images, ads, and iframes to prevent layout shifts.
4. Speed and Performance Optimization
Page speed is critical for user experience and a direct ranking factor in Google’s algorithm. Fast-loading websites have higher engagement, lower bounce rates, and better rankings.
– Image Optimization: Compress and resize images without sacrificing quality. Use modern image formats like WebP, which offers better compression than PNG and JPEG.
– Lazy Loading: Implement lazy loading for images and videos to ensure they only load when users scroll to them. This reduces initial page load times.
– Minify Resources: Minimize CSS, JavaScript, and HTML files to reduce their size and improve load times. Tools like UglifyJS and CSSNano can help.
– Server Response Time: Ensure your server has a fast response time, ideally under 200 milliseconds. You can achieve this by using faster hosting solutions, reducing database queries, and optimizing server resources.
5. Structured Data and Schema Markup
Structured data provides search engines with context about your content, enabling rich results in SERPs (Search Engine Results Pages). By implementing schema markup, you can enhance your listings with additional features such as product information, reviews, events, and FAQs.
– Common Schema Types: Depending on your industry, you might use schema types such as:
* Organization Schema: To provide detailed information about your business, including logo, contact details, and social media profiles.
* Article Schema: For blogs and news articles, to help search engines understand content structure and enhance article appearance in search results.
* Product Schema: For e-commerce sites, adding product descriptions, prices, availability, and reviews.
– Breadcrumb Schema: Leverage breadcrumb schema markup to enhance navigation in search results, giving users a clear path to pages within your site.
6. HTTPS and Security
Security is a ranking signal, and search engines favour websites that are safe for users. HTTPS (Hypertext Transfer Protocol Secure) secures data exchanges between your website and users and instills trust.
– SSL Certificates: Ensure your website has a valid SSL certificate and that all internal and external resources load via HTTPS. Tools like Qualys SSL Labs can verify whether your SSL configuration is up to standard.
– Mixed Content Issues: After migrating to HTTPS, ensure no HTTP resources (like images, scripts, or stylesheets) are being loaded, which could create mixed content issues.
7. International SEO and Hreflang
The correct technical setup is crucial for SEO success if your website targets users in multiple languages or countries.
– Hreflang Tags: These tags inform search engines about specific pages’ language and regional targeting. For example, a Canadian English page would use <link rel= “alternate” hreflang= “en-ca” href= “URL”/>. The correct implementation helps prevent duplicate content issues across different site language versions.
– Geotargeting: Use Google Search Console’s international targeting settings to specify your target country or region. If your content is globally focused, avoid country-specific targeting.
8. 404 Errors and Broken Links
404 or “page not found” errors can negatively impact your site’s crawlability and user experience.
– Custom 404 Pages: Create helpful custom 404 pages that offer navigation back to critical sections of your site or suggestions for finding the correct page.
– Broken Link Audits: Regularly audit your site for broken internal and external links. Tools like Screaming Frog SEO Spider can help identify and fix broken links.
9. Log File Analysis
Advanced technical SEOs analyze server logs to gain deeper insights into how search engines crawl your site. Log file analysis can reveal:
– Crawl frequency and behaviour
– Crawl budget allocation
– Potential crawling issues
Use log analysis tools to detect spikes in crawl errors, identify pages that aren’t being crawled often, and uncover opportunities to optimize your site’s crawl budget.
Strong SEO Needs a Strong Development Partner
Technical SEO lays the groundwork for your website’s visibility, usability, and long-term success in search engine rankings. From optimizing crawling and indexation to ensuring fast performance with Core Web Vitals and structured data, each component must work together to create a seamless experience for both users and search engines. However, implementing these strategies effectively requires expertise and attention to detail from the very beginning. That’s why it’s imperative to partner with a web development team that truly understands technical SEO and integrates these strategies seamlessly into your website’s infrastructure.
At Trew Knowledge, we integrate best practices from the start, ensuring your site is built to perform and scale effectively. If you’re ready to build a site that meets the highest standards, let’s connect and make it happen.